> This must be breaking cond_resched() and might_resched() definitions.
>
> Since CONFIG_PREEMPT_NONE, CONFIG_PREEMPT_VOLUNTARY and CONFIG_PREEMPT aren't too widely
> spread around within ifdefferies, you can:
>
> 1) Rename CONFIG_PREEMPT_NONE to CONFIG_PREEMPT_NONE_STATIC
>    Rename CONFIG_PREEMPT_VOLUNTARY to CONFIG_PREEMPT_VOLUNTARY_STATIC
>    Rename CONFIG_PREEMPT to CONFIG_PREEMPT_STATIC
>
> 2) Keep the old CONFIG_PREEMPT_NONE, CONFIG_PREEMPT_VOLUNTARY,
>    CONFIG_PREEMPT around for compatibility and make them select their
>    corresponding BEHAVIOUR entries.
>

Damn, I was too zealous on my inbox clearing and skipped that one, sorry!
(and ofc in the meantime Mike and I went down separate rabbit holes).

The old CONFIG_PREEMPT* would have to remain somewhere in the menu entry
(e.g. "legacy" preemption mode selection?), but other than that it seems to
work with this kind of structure:

choice
        prompt "Preemption Model"
        default PREEMPT_BEHAVIOUR if PREEMPT
        default PREEMPT_VOLUNTARY_BEHAVIOUR if PREEMPT_VOLUNTARY
        default PREEMPT_NONE_BEHAVIOUR

This however doesn't solve Mike's concern wrt deselecting PREEMPT_RT to
flip PREEMPT_DYNAMIC and vice versa...
